JC Ritchie is a South African professional who came up through the Sunshine Tour and has spent his career moving between that circuit and the DP World Tour. He has multiple Sunshine Tour wins on his record and has contested co-sanctioned European events, building a rΓ©sumΓ© weighted toward the southern African schedule. The current setup is TaylorMade from tee through short irons, with a Qi4D at nine degrees on a Fujikura Ventus Blue 6 X, a P770 pairing at the top of the iron stack, and P7MB muscleback blades from six down to pitching wedge, all on Project X IO 6.5. The putter slot carries two options, a Spider Tour X Prototype and a Bettinardi BB28 center-shafted blade, which points to a player who keeps both a mallet and a blade on hand rather than committing to one head style. Ball is a Pro V1.
